WebAug 16, 2024 · A PowerPoint countdown timer is one of the functionalities you can get with add-ins. Locate "Get Add-ins" in the Insert tab to get an add-in in PowerPoint. The program will direct you to Microsoft's add-in store from there. Search for "timer" to see the available options in the store.
